From powerful ideas to inspiring leadership journeys, the Bharat 2.0 Conclave brought together some of India’s most dynamic minds under one roof. Co-hosted by The Enterprise World and Business Viewpoint Magazine, the conclave created a space where conversations went beyond business—and into the future of Bharat.
Setting the Stage for Bharat’s Next Chapter
The day began with a ceremonial lamp lighting by Amrita Asrani, Rashika Kaul, Taruna Gupta, Vikram Oza, and Dhruv Apte, symbolizing knowledge, vision, and collective progress.
Leadership Perspectives That Matter
Through sessions, speakers brought forward deeply relevant insights:

- Amrita Asrani redefined healthcare as infrastructure
- Rashika Kaul connected personal growth with national transformation
- Taruna Gupta positioned IP as a cornerstone of innovation
- Vikram Oza advocated for long-term strategic thinking
Dialogue That Drives Change
Two high-impact panel discussions explored:
Leadership and talent development for a trillion-dollar Bharat (Dr. Kanak Wadhwani, Lata Vasisht, Minal Chandra, Amit Kulkarni, moderated by Saidutt Kamat)
Technology-led transformation of India’s workforce (Akhlesh Mathur, Yogesh Rao, Giriraj Bajaj, Dr. RK Sharma, Dr. Shweta Singh, Dr. Chitra Rajan, moderated by Dhruv Apte)
A Defining Moment: Dr. Kiran Bedi’s Presence

The presence of Dr. Kiran Bedi elevated the conclave into a moment of reflection and inspiration. After presenting the Leadership Excellence Awards 2026, she delivered a compelling masterclass on leadership rooted in discipline, service, and courage.
